Problem
Apigee Edge allowed uppercase characters in all part of an email address.
Moreover it handled email addresses case sensitively.
In contrast, Apigee X/Hybrid only allows lower cased email addresses, ALL parts the email address MUST BE lowercase.
Additionally, Drupal (devportal) also handles email addresses case insensitively. https://www.drupal.org/project/drupal/issues/2490294
According to RFC 5321 section 2.3.11.the local-part of an email address can be case-sensitive and it is up to the Domain to decide on this. So johndoe@example.com could be a different user than JohnDoe@example.com.
Questions
- How to handle migrations from Apigee Edge to Apigee X when the Apigee Edge database contains email addresses with uppercase characters (in developer email addresses, company/team memberships, etc.). Transforming an email address to its lowercase equivalent could lead to conflict and security issues when a given mailbox provider supports case sensitive email addresses.
- Are there any plans to support email addresses according to RFC 5321 section 2.3.11. in Apigee X/Hybrid?
